Saradha Scam
It was a major financial scam, which affected the eastern part of the country. It happened due to collapse of Ponzi( Chit Fund) scheme run by Saradha Group. A Consortium of over 200 privately held companies, who were operating collective investment schemes similar to Chit Funds schemes in Eastern India. The group had collected about Rs 30,000 Crores from 1.7 million small investors before it collapsed in Apr 2013.
Sudipto Sen was Chairman and Managing Director and Ms Debjani Mukherjee was Executive director, these two were key operating persons of the Saradha group. Like all Chit Fund schemes, Saradha group also promised fanciful returns to their investors. The schemes were sold in rural market by agents of the companies, who in return used to get commission varying from 25 to 40% of the deposite amount. The group used nexus of various companies to launder money and evade market regulators. Initially they were issuing secured debentures and redeemable preferential bonds, soon SEBI found out as they have not taken permission from SEBI to issue Bonds & Debentures, because as per Companies act if a company is taking funds from more than 50 persons than SEBI’s permission is required.
SEBI confronted Saradha group in 2009, they changed the modus operandi by opening up to 200 new companies to create more cross holdings. They also started their operations apart from West Bengal, in other Eastern States like Orrisa, Jharkhand , Bihar , Assam etc. Investors were rarely informed about the schemes under which they are investing.
SEBI warned the State Govt of West Bengal in 2011 about Saradha group’s Chit fund activities. Which again prompted the group to change its strategy. This time they acquired and sold large number of shares of various listed companies and then embezzled the same amount by manipulating the account books. In the same time they also started laundering large portion of their funds to UAE, South Africa & Singapore. By 2012, SEBI was able to classify the group’s activities as collective investment schemes rather than chit funds—and demanded that it immediately stop operating its investment schemes until it received permission to operate from SEBI, Saradha Group did not comply with this ruling and continued to operate until its collapse in April 2013.
Saradha group had systematically built their brand, by associating various celebrities and politicians with their group . They also invested in high visibility sectors such as Bengali Film industry, they recruited famous actress Satabadi Roy, a MP of Trinamool Congress (TMC), and also recruited famoua actor Mithun Chakravorty as their brand ambassadors. They also appointed another TMC MP Kunal Ghosh as CEO of their media groupFor keeping their Corporate image, they donated motorcycles to Kolkata Police. They also persuaded CM Mamta Banerjee to auction her paintings, which they bought for Rs 1.86 Crores. For getting themselves establish in social culture of Bengal they also invested in Foot Ball clubs like Mohan Bagan & East Bengal.
The group had also enjoyed the political patronage from various politicians. Kunal Ghosh TMC MP was working for them for a salary of Rs 15 lakhs per month. Another MP Srinjoy Bose was directly involved with their group’s media operations. Transport Minister Madan Mitra was the leader of their Employees Union. The group also took over a loss making company Landmark Cement, which was co owned by Shyamapada Mukherjee and there were many more political connections. Politicians from outside Bengal were also benifciaries of Saradha group. Sudipto Sen said he paid Rs 25 Crores to Manoranjana Sinh, wife of Central Minister Matang Singh, and Rs 3 crore to her father KN Gupta. There was wide spread saying in the private circles that Sudipto Sen is surviving because of Political Patronage.
In Dec 2012 RBI Governor wrote to West Bengal Govt that they should start criminal proceedings against companies who are not following RBI/SEBI guidelines and are engaging in malpractices. In Jan 2013, it so happened that for the first time Saradha’s group cash inflow was less than cash payouts. On 6th Apr 2013 Sudipto Sen wrote a long confessional letter to the CBI, where he admitted that he had paid large sums to several politicians. He also admitted that TMC leader Kunal Ghosh had forced him to enter into loss making media business ventures and also blackmailed him to sell one of his TV channel at below par value. Sen fled after posting this letter. He along with Debjani Mukherjee and Arvind Singh Chauhan were arrested from Sonmarg, Kashmir on 23rd Apr 2013. On the same day SEBI asked Saradha group to refrain from taking investments in the form of Chain marketing and Forward Contracts, as these two are forms of Chit Fund Investment scheme, and asked them to return all deposits within next three months. Immediately after this state govt set up a fund of Rs 500 Crores, so that small investors could be paid back and they do not become bankrupt. In early 2014 SC directed CBI to take over investigations, and immediately after many prominent personalities were arrested for their involvement in this scam, including MPs Kunal Ghosh and Srijoy Bose, Former State Director General of Police Rajat Majumdar, Sports and Transport minister of West Bengal Madan Mitra and Football club Official Debabarta Sarkar.
The financial crash of Saradha group and Sudipto Sen’s letter open up a Pandora’s box in Political circles. CPM accused TMC of their association with Chit Fund scam. TMC alleged that Union Finance Minister’s wife Nalini Chidambaram was Saradha’s group Lawyer and taken her fees for incorporating the companies of Saradha group, and they further stated that she also should be investigated. This scam became a major campaign issue during General Elections in 2014. Congress and BJP accusing TMC for facilitating and making profit from the scam. BJP’s PM nominee directly accused CM Mamta Banerjee for taking money from Saradha group via the auctioning of her paintings which were bought by Saradha group for Rs 1.8 crores.
In May 2014, SC transferred all investigations into 44 Chit Fund Companies includind Saradha group to CBI. As per SC order state govt appointed SIT was asked to handover all the papers to CBI, and all the arrested suspects including Sudipto Sen, Debjani Mukherjee and Kunal Ghosh to CBI.As earlier stated Prominent personalities were questioned by CBI including State’s DGP Rajat Majumdar and many more. In Nov 2014 CBI arrested another TMC MP Srinjoy Bose, and in Dec 2014 arrested Transport Minister Madan Mitra on the charges of conspiracy, cheating, misappropriation and getting benefits from Saradha group.
The CBI is still continuing with the inquiry, and in the mean time in Feb 2014 Sudipto Sen was convicted in a case of failure to deposit Employees PF, and was sentenced for 3 years. He appealed against the verdict and was granted bail in this case.
